    Clustal Omega

    Dear All,
    Has anyone noticed that the standalone clustal omega reports slightly different percent identities than its web counterpart? It seems that the identity values from the standalone version are some times lower than the ones from the website. It is rare.

    Just a follow up on my question. It seems that different versions of clusterO give slightly different results. Just upgraded to 1.2.4 and 2 or 3 of my sequence pairs identity scores changed from <98% to >99%.
